Hi,

Just bought this coin and think there might be a doubling on the obverse. Especially on the N in IN and D in GOD and the 9.
I know there's a DDO variety for the 1927-P (edit: that PCGS and NGC attribute) but I canīt get good enough closeups with my cellphone. So from what I can see I don't think it matches the DDO.

What do you think? Am I seeing something thats not there or could it be a double strike?

Would appriciate if you would throw in a grade since I am novice in this serie.

If you are talking about the areas above the devices between the rim, then that is die wear. It gets worse as the die ages.
